App Compatibility for Android Users
Android users can connect their Garmin Instinct Crossover 2026 through the Garmin Connect Mobile app. The app is available on the Google Play Store and supports a wide range of Android devices. Compatibility features include:
- Real-time activity tracking synchronization
- Notification alerts for calls, messages, and apps
- Custom watch face and widget management
- Firmware updates and troubleshooting
To ensure optimal performance, users should keep the Garmin Connect app updated to the latest version. Compatibility testing has shown that most recent Android versions work smoothly with the device, though some older phones may experience minor connectivity issues.
App Compatibility for iOS Users
iOS users can also enjoy full compatibility via the Garmin Connect Mobile app, available on the Apple App Store. The app supports iPhones and iPads running iOS 14.0 or later. Features include:
- Automatic activity syncing
- Notification mirroring for calls, texts, and apps
- Data analysis and health insights
- Firmware updates and device customization
Users are advised to keep their iOS devices updated to ensure seamless connectivity. Compatibility tests indicate that newer iOS versions provide a more stable experience, with minimal lag or disconnection issues.
Common Compatibility Challenges
Despite broad compatibility, some users may encounter challenges such as:
- Bluetooth connection drops
- Delayed notification alerts
- Firmware update failures
- App crashes or bugs
Most issues can be resolved by updating the Garmin Connect app, restarting devices, or resetting Bluetooth connections. Garmin’s customer support provides troubleshooting guides for persistent problems.
